Description

6'-Di-n-Methylfortimicin B is a chemically modified derivative of the fortimicin class of aminoglycoside antibiotics. This compound is valued as a key intermediate in pharmaceutical research and development, particularly for the synthesis of novel antimicrobial agents. It is primarily utilized by research institutions and pharmaceutical companies engaged in the development of next-generation antibiotics to combat resistant bacterial strains.

Application

  • Pharmaceutical Intermediate: Serves as a critical building block in the synthetic pathway for novel aminoglycoside antibiotics.
  • Antimicrobial Research: Used in biochemical and microbiological studies to investigate structure-activity relationships (SAR) against Gram-positive and Gram-negative bacteria.
  • Reference Standard: Employed as an analytical standard in quality control laboratories for the identification and quantification of related compounds.
  • Medicinal Chemistry: A valuable substrate for further chemical modifications aimed at improving pharmacokinetic properties or reducing ototoxicity and nephrotoxicity.

Storage

Preserve in a tightly closed container, protected from light. Store in a cool, dry place at a controlled room temperature (15-25°C). Due to its hygroscopic (moisture-sensitive) nature, the container must be kept tightly sealed in a dry environment to prevent degradation. For long-term storage, consider desiccants or inert atmosphere.
